Two Spanish Colonial silver bowls, probably Guatemala, late 18th / early 19th century

Description

  • both apparently unmarked
  • silver
  • length of larger 7 3/4 in.
  • 19.7 cm
the smaller with lobed and fluted sides, the rim flat chased with rococo ornament, cast shellwork handles; the larger lobed and flat chased with flowers, birds and animals, the base engraved Joce Sadobal

Condition

the larger with dents and pushing through at lower handle terminals; the smaller in good condition
